Grid computing: What is it and why you should care
The concept of "grid computing" was created in the late 1990s by researchers at Argonne National Labs and other places. Like many revolutionary concepts in IT, including the World Wide Web and supercomputers, grid computing emerged from particle physicists' need to push the boundaries of computing.
